Five-star Edinburgh hotel to create 100 jobs
30/06/2008 17:43:23
The Fitzpatrick Hotel Group is set to convert a Georgian townhouse by the Edinburgh playhouse into a £35 million five-star hotel, it has been reported.
Planning permission is currently being sought for the project, and if successful, over 150 bedrooms and 100 local jobs will be created, according to the Scotsman.
Rory Duggan, financial controller for the Fitzpatrick Design Group, told the publication: "We're looking to create a chic and inviting design-led hotel, which will provide an oasis for the corporate traveller during the week and fresh and funky option for the weekend leisure market."
The luxury hotel is expected to open at the end of 2010 and will hence precede by months the launch of operations of the city's new tram network, upon which the site in Baxter Place is located, and a factor which positively influenced the hotel group's decision to take on the project.
Awards and honours bestowed on the Fitzpatrick Castle Hotel in Killiney, County Dublin include an AA rosette in Culinary Excellence and the Best Practice Award won this year organised through tourism authority Failte Ireland, reflecting an employer dedicated to high standards.
